First reference

Follow the directions provided for your service.

Preparation, absence, re-entry, ventilation, cleaning and handling instructions vary according to the pest, property, method and, when a product is used, its label. Do not re-enter before the indicated time and do not disturb products, bait, traps or monitoring devices unless SGP directs you to do so.

Observation

Document factual changes over time.

What happens after a service depends on the pest, the building, the scope of the mandate and the measures used.

01

Note the date

Record when a sign or activity is observed.

02

Identify the area

Specify the room, unit or zone without moving evidence unnecessarily.

03

Describe the sign

Record what was actually seen, heard or found rather than assuming a cause.

04

Compare carefully

Use prior observations and the agreed monitoring period as context.

05

Report useful changes

Contact SGP with new factual information or if instructions cannot be followed.
